Nutrition Information

1 cup (238.1g)
Calories
452.4
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 19.0 g 24%
Saturated Fat 5.5 g 27%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0 g
Cholesterol 214.3 mg 71%
Sodium 166.7 mg 7%
Total Carbohydrates 0 g 0%
Dietary Fiber 0 g 0%
Sugars 0 g
protein 64.3 g 128%
Vitamin D 0 mcg 0%
Calcium 26.2 mg 2%
Iron 3.1 mg 17%
Potassium 571.4 mg 12%

* Percent Daily Values are based on a 2,000 calorie diet. Your daily values may be higher or lower depending on your calorie needs.

About Roasted chicken leg

Roasted Chicken Leg is a flavorful and versatile dish enjoyed in various cuisines worldwide. Typically seasoned with herbs, spices, and a touch of oil, it is oven-roasted to achieve tender, juicy meat and crispy golden skin. A single chicken leg consists of the thigh and drumstick, providing a balanced mix of protein and fats. Rich in essential nutrients like B vitamins, iron, zinc, and phosphorus, it supports energy production and overall health. The preparation method, such as roasting, helps retain its nutritional value while minimizing added fats. However, the crispy skin, while delicious, is higher in saturated fat, so removing it can make the dish leaner and lower calorie. Popular in cuisines from Mediterranean and Middle Eastern to classic American fare, roasted chicken leg pairs well with roasted vegetables, whole grains, or fresh salads, making it a wholesome and satisfying meal option when prepared mindfully.
